Responsibilities:
- Assist in managing contracts and contract preparation using standard document templates
- Track key contract dates, milestones, deliverables and renewal timelines; issue reminders and follow up as required
- Assist in and completing sourcing events, including RFI, RFQ and RFP
- Support setup, enablement and maintenance of system contracts
- Monitor contract spend and contract expires
- Maintain contracts within Suncor’s system of record and in accordance with company document retention policies
